Customization

Every decision you make in regards to refrigerated container security and integrity is an important factor. Your thoughtful choices will ensure that your goods remain in top condition by making sure you select the appropriate size for different types of shipments, and the latest technology features to enhance the management of cold chains.

For instance, choosing a container that is sized to the volume of your product reduces temperature fluctuations and increases efficiency in energy use. The type of insulation is crucial as well. Both foam and vacuum insulation panels are available, but the choice will depend on your needs. Foam is more affordable while vacuum has superior thermal resistance.

In the world of reefer technology leveraging IoT capabilities, you can have continuous monitoring and alerts to make sure your shipment is secure throughout its journey. These digital advancements also increase operational efficiencies and supply chain visibility.

Whether it's for pharmaceuticals or live cargo, a special refrigeration unit will be designed to meet your specific requirements and ensure the safety of your goods during long journeys. These specialized containers may feature redundant systems to avoid unexpected system failures. They may also be equipped with modern materials that conform with the elevated standards of the pharmaceutical industry, or provide an hygienic and safe transport environment for livestock.

Other innovations include airflow vents or fresh air ducts that manage the internal environment and ensure it is stable. These piping systems remove gases like ethylene which speeds up the ripening of fruit and help ensure an even distribution of temperatures across the container. A built-in drainage system stops the buildup of water and insects infestation.

Energy Efficiency

Refrigerated Containers provide a secure and safe place to store temperature-sensitive cargo. They can be used to protect pharmaceuticals as well as premium food items. They are made of high-quality insulation and advanced controls to keep internal temperatures at a constant level. They also have advanced security features that help safeguard your product from theft and vandalism. Certain containers are designed to be environmentally friendly and use renewable sources of energy, making them a viable choice for businesses.

While refrigeration systems are essential for preserving the quality of cargo, they can consume lots of energy. This is particularly the case when there are multiple containers stored on the same container vessel or at a terminal. This high electricity consumption can be offset with refrigerated containers with automated temperature control systems. These systems monitor and adjust the temperature of the container according to the environment around it and can result in significant savings.

Modern refrigerated container (reefers), which are designed to be energy efficient, use advanced cooling and insulation technologies to reduce energy consumption. Diesel generators are commonly included in these containers, to ensure that they can be used even when there is no power source. This allows them to function in the middle of the road or even when stationary power is not available.

A large share of the power consumption of refrigerated containers is triggered by heat exchange between the container's interior and exterior through insulation that is resistant to cold. The proportion of this is 35 to 85% when cooling, and as high as 50 percent when heating (Filina & Filin 2004).

The following steps are suggested to reduce the energy consumption by refrigerated containers. They include adaptation of the layout of the terminal and electrical handling equipment usage and searching for energy-saving operation modes of refrigerated containers with frozen or cooled cargo, and integration of truck scheduling and cranes (Yang and Lin 2013). Security

Refrigerated containers come with advanced security features that protect your products from being tampered with. The robust container Construction Containers can be able to withstand environmental damage as well as external temperature fluctuations, while the built-in door locks protect against unauthorized access. The refrigeration systems are completely isolated from the rest the container, ensuring that any tampering with the system or malfunction will not alter the temperature. The units can also be equipped with temperature alarms that notify you of any issues in real-time.

Many industries rely on refrigerated container to transport their products. From catering companies that ship prepared meals to research laboratories that transport sensitive samples, refrigerated containers provide reliable, temperature-controlled transportation. In addition to safeguarding the quality of the products refrigerated containers also help businesses reduce waste and ensure compliance with regulatory requirements. In industries that deal with perishable products spoilage and waste are significant issues. Spoilage not only causes financial loss, but could also pose a threat to the safety of the consumers. Refrigerated containers that have advanced temperature control can ensure the integrity and shelf life of products.

The superior insulation found in refrigerated containers helps keep the interior at a constant temperature, allowing for precise control over the inside environment. Modern reefer containers are capable of different cooling options, from chilled to subzero freezing. This lets you adjust the temperature to meet your individual requirements and ensure that your goods remain in good condition.

Moreover, premium refrigerated containers feature advanced air circulation systems that ensure an even temperature throughout the cargo space. They are equipped with fans that distribute cold air evenly to prevent hot spots and deliver superior ventilation. The units are also fitted with humidity control, making sure that your food items remain fresh and free from spoilage. Humidity control is particularly important for fruits and vegetables that continue to generate heat and produce ethylene after harvesting. The ventilation system is also designed to eliminate these gases.

Cooling

Refrigerated containers utilize an airflow system that distributes cold air throughout the interior, keeping the cargo at a perfect temperature. This also helps to remove the moisture, gases and ethylene produced by fruit and vegetables, which could cause spoilage.

It is important to inspect the pipes that are insulated in reefers on a regular basis for leaks. A light made of soap and halide or electronic leak detector can aid in identifying the issue. It is also an excellent idea to inspect the inside of the refrigerator unit regularly for any ice accumulation. This can impact the capacity of the container to cool and should be addressed as soon as possible.

The most important component of the cooling process is the compressor that is responsible for the pressurization and circulating the refrigerant inside the refrigeration system. Routine calibration of the compressor will increase its efficiency and decrease its energy consumption.

Insulation is another essential element of the special reefer containers, since it reduces heat exchange between the exterior and interior. Quality insulation materials such as polyurethane foam are utilized to maximize thermal efficiency and maintain consistent temperatures throughout the entire 20ft Shipping Containers journey.

Regular cleaning is the last step to ensure the durability and integrity of a refrigerator container. This involves cleaning dirt and grime off the interior as well as wiping down all of the surfaces of the container. This is particularly important for areas where the seals on doors can be damaged, like under and behind them.

It is also a good idea to re-paint the exterior of the refrigerated container regularly. The use of marine-grade paint will protect the container from rust and ensure it is in perfect condition. It is also crucial to repair minor dents that could compromise the strength of seals.
